Humidity Needs of Little Goblin Guy Winterberry
π§οΈ Absolute vs. Relative Humidity
Absolute Humidity
Absolute humidity refers to the total amount of water vapor in a specific volume of air, measured in grams per cubic meter. Understanding this concept is crucial because it reveals the actual moisture content available to your Little Goblin Guy Winterberry.
Relative Humidity
Relative humidity, on the other hand, is the percentage of moisture in the air compared to the maximum amount the air can hold at a given temperature. This measurement is more relevant for plant care, as it directly influences transpiration and moisture uptake, essential for your plant's health.
π§ Why Humidity Matters
Maintaining the right humidity levels is vital for the Little Goblin Guy Winterberry's growth. Too little humidity can lead to wilting, while too much can encourage mold and pests.

Ideal Humidity Levels
Optimal Humidity Range π¬οΈ
For your Little Goblin Guy Winterberry, maintaining a relative humidity of 50% to 70% is crucial for healthy growth. This range not only supports robust berry production but also enhances the vibrancy of the foliage.

Strategies for Boosting Humidity
π¬οΈ Using Humidifiers
Humidifiers are fantastic tools for maintaining the right moisture levels for your Little Goblin Guy Winterberry. Look for ultrasonic or evaporative models, as they distribute moisture evenly without over-saturating the air.
For optimal performance, set your humidifier to maintain a relative humidity of 50% to 70%. Regularly clean the unit to prevent mold and bacteria buildup, ensuring a healthy environment for your plant.
π± Grouping Plants Together
Clustering your plants can create a mini-humid ecosystem. When plants are close together, they release moisture through transpiration, which benefits all nearby greenery.
Aim for a spacing of about 6 to 12 inches between pots. This arrangement not only boosts humidity but also adds a lush, vibrant look to your indoor space.
πͺ¨ Pebble Trays and Water Bowls
Creating pebble trays is a simple yet effective way to increase humidity. Fill a shallow tray with pebbles and add water, then place your plant pot on top, ensuring the pot's base isn't submerged.
Additionally, placing water bowls near your plants can enhance local humidity. As the water evaporates, it adds moisture to the air, creating a more favorable environment for your Winterberry.
π¦ Misting Techniques
Misting can be a quick fix for boosting humidity, but timing is key. Aim to mist your Little Goblin Guy in the morning, allowing leaves to dry throughout the day to prevent mold growth.
Be cautious not to overdo it; a light misting every few days is usually sufficient. This practice not only increases humidity but also refreshes your plant, keeping it vibrant and healthy.

Strategies for Reducing Humidity
π¬οΈ Ventilation Techniques
Good air circulation is crucial for preventing mold and mildew, which can harm your Little Goblin Guy Winterberry. To improve ventilation, consider using fans or opening windows to create a gentle airflow in the plant area.
π Choosing the Right Location
Identifying areas in your home with naturally lower humidity is essential. Look for spots away from kitchens and bathrooms, as these tend to be more humid, and ensure your plant has enough light without excessive moisture.
π§ Using Dehumidifiers
If you notice signs of excessive humidity, like condensation on windows or a musty smell, it might be time to consider a dehumidifier. Set it to maintain a comfortable humidity level, ideally between 40% and 50%, and place it near your plants for the best results.
